推荐答案

首先,我认为麻烦的问题是找到根本原因,因为Play控制台未提供完整的堆栈跟踪,并且堆栈跟踪也会根据情况而略有变化设备/Android版本.我已经看到此tgkill本机崩溃具有如下所示的多种变体,但我得出的结论是,所有这些崩溃都可以归因于支持库中的错误

To start out I think the troublesome issue was finding the root cause as the Play Console does not provide the full stack trace and the stack trace also changes slightly depending on the device/android version. I have seen this tgkill native crash with many variations like the following but I've concluded that all of these crashes can be attributed to a bug in the Support Library

_ZN3art3JNI15CallVoidMethodVEP7_JNIEnvP8_jobjectP10_jmethodIDSt9__va_list+440 _ZN3art3JNI15CallVoidMethodVEP7_JNIEnvP8_jobjectP10_jmethodIDSt9__va_list+616 art::JNI::CallVoidMethodV(_JNIEnv*, _jobject*, _jmethodID*, std::__va_list)+580 _ZN3art3JNI15CallVoidMethodVEP7_JNIEnvP8_jobjectP10_jmethodIDSt9__va_list+470 _ZN3art3JNI15CallVoidMethodVEP7_JNIEnvP8_jobjectP10_jmethodIDSt9__va_list+560

经过大量的努力,我能够在包含AppBarLayout + CollapsingToolbarLayout + RecyclerView的应用程序屏幕上的6.0 Device上重新创建它. CollapsingToolbarLayout具有以下滚动标记

After much effort I was able to recreate this on a 6.0 Device on a screen in my application that contained an AppBarLayout + CollapsingToolbarLayout + RecyclerView. The CollapsingToolbarLayout had the following scroll flags

app:layout_scrollFlags="scroll|exitUntilCollapsed|snap"

通过一直滚动到底部,然后快速回到顶部,我能够在大多数时间重新创建崩溃,并产生以下堆栈跟踪

By scrolling all the way to the bottom and then quickly back to the top I was able to recreate the crash most of the time which yielded the following stacktrace

04-18 14:06:53.814 27077-27077/com.PACKAGE.NAME.debug A/art: art/runtime/java_vm_ext.cc:410] JNI DETECTED ERROR IN APPLICATION: can't call void android.view.View.setElevation(float) on null object

此问题的根本原因似乎与支持库中的错误有关,该错误已在此处详细说明,并且此处

The root cause of this seems to be related to a Support Library bug detailed here and here

解决方案

就我而言,我要做的就是删除snap滚动标志并推出更改.有了这一更改,我在Play控制台中再也看不到任何这些本机崩溃.

In my case all I had to do was remove the snap scroll flag and rollout that change. With that change I am not seeing any of these native crashes anymore in Play Console.
